Output 5c51e843f5b7274d1b79fa04de729f6a4f9c87b1af7a31cb5395f01172272727:0

value
31886362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 772e93092ac290dc4c5ae7322c8a5a2175deac02 OP_EQUAL
address
3CZC8R1SxvyhtZFNNZRxgLYujoZE4Zbv5A
transaction
5c51e843f5b7274d1b79fa04de729f6a4f9c87b1af7a31cb5395f01172272727
spent
true